  • Amazon claims in all of its marketing material that the battery life of the Kindle Paperwhite is 10 weeks. Is this correct, or are they lying to you? Good e-Reader is conducting a battery test with the 11th Generation Kindle Paperwhite Signature Edition and the Kindle Scribe.
    Check out how long a KINDLE PAPERWHITE 5 Actually lasts: approximately 10 minutes a day.
